1. Embrace the Beauty of Fresh Flowers

Fresh flowers are a timeless choice for any kitchen table. A simple vase filled with seasonal blooms adds instant color and life to your space. Choose flowers that complement your kitchen’s color palette — think soft whites for a modern look or vibrant tones for a cheerful vibe.

If you love variety, switch up your arrangements weekly. Try tulips in spring, sunflowers in summer, and eucalyptus branches in winter. This easy rotation keeps your table decor fresh and exciting all year round.

2. Go Minimalist with a Single Statement Piece

Sometimes, less truly is more. A single, eye-catching piece like a sculptural bowl, ceramic vase, or textured candleholder can make a strong visual impact without cluttering your table. This minimalist approach works beautifully in modern and Scandinavian-style kitchens.

Stick to neutral tones or subtle metallics for a sleek, elegant finish. The key is to let the centerpiece stand out while keeping the surrounding space clean and open.

3. Create a Rustic Farmhouse Look

For a cozy and welcoming feel, embrace the rustic farmhouse style. Think wooden trays, mason jars, and natural materials like burlap or linen. A mix of greenery, candles, and vintage accessories can bring that countryside charm right into your kitchen.

You can also use an antique dough bowl filled with seasonal elements like pinecones, dried flowers, or small pumpkins. This look feels warm, relaxed, and perfect for everyday use.

4. Add a Touch of Greenery

Plants bring life, texture, and a refreshing vibe to your kitchen table. Small potted herbs like rosemary, basil, or thyme are both decorative and functional — they smell great and can be used in your cooking too.

If you prefer low-maintenance options, go for succulents or air plants. Their compact size and unique shapes make them ideal for small tables or minimalist spaces.

5. Try Candlelit Centerpieces for a Cozy Glow

Candles instantly add warmth and elegance to any table setting. Mix and match candles of different heights for visual interest, or place them on a decorative tray for a cohesive look. Unscented candles are best for mealtime, while lightly scented options can enhance your ambiance.

You can also use lanterns or glass hurricanes to make your candle display more stylish. Whether you’re hosting dinner or enjoying a quiet evening, candlelight creates an inviting and peaceful atmosphere.

6. Play with Seasonal Themes

Updating your kitchen table centerpiece with the seasons keeps your decor feeling fresh and relevant. In spring, use pastel colors, fresh blooms, and light textures. For summer, try bright fruits, tropical leaves, or nautical elements.

In fall, go for warm hues, pumpkins, and dried foliage. During winter, candles, pinecones, and evergreens bring festive charm. These small seasonal swaps can completely transform your kitchen’s look without much effort.

7. Incorporate Natural Elements

Bringing nature indoors adds calm and organic beauty to your space. Wooden bowls, stone vases, woven baskets, and rattan trays are perfect for this look. Combine them with greenery, dried flowers, or fruits for a naturally elegant centerpiece.

The natural textures contrast beautifully with smooth surfaces like marble or granite countertops, giving your kitchen an effortless balance of modern and rustic charm.

8. Mix Function with Style

Your centerpiece doesn’t have to be purely decorative — it can also be practical. Use a large wooden tray to hold essentials like napkins, salt shakers, and a small vase of flowers. It keeps your table tidy while still looking stylish.

You can also use decorative bowls for fruit or glass jars for utensils. This approach blends functionality and design, making your kitchen both beautiful and efficient.

9. Add Height with Tiered Displays

If you want a centerpiece that truly stands out, try a tiered display. Use a multi-level stand to arrange candles, flowers, or small decorative items. This creates visual depth and draws attention to your table’s center.

Tiered trays are also great for seasonal decor — switch out the items for holidays or special occasions. They’re versatile, easy to style, and a great way to showcase creativity.

10. Go for a Coastal-Inspired Look

If you love beachy vibes, create a centerpiece inspired by the coast. Use light-colored woods, white ceramics, and accents like seashells, coral, or blue glass. Add candles or driftwood pieces for texture.

This look works beautifully in bright, airy kitchens and instantly brings a relaxed, vacation feel to your dining space. Keep it simple and fresh for that true seaside charm.

11. Showcase Fruits and Vegetables

A bowl of fresh fruit or seasonal produce can make a colorful and natural centerpiece. Lemons, apples, or artichokes not only look great but also add freshness to your kitchen.

Choose a stylish container like a glass bowl or woven basket to enhance the look. This idea is especially useful if you love decor that’s both beautiful and functional.

12. Try a Modern Metallic Touch

Metallic accents like gold, brass, or copper can make your kitchen table feel more sophisticated. Use metallic vases, trays, or candleholders to add a touch of glamour. These finishes catch the light beautifully and add warmth to your decor.

Balance metallics with natural textures like wood or greenery to keep the look modern and inviting. It’s an effortless way to make your kitchen feel chic and elevated.

13. Personalize with DIY Centerpieces

For a truly unique touch, create your own DIY centerpiece. You could paint mason jars, repurpose old bottles, or craft your own floral arrangements. Handmade decor adds personality and creativity to your table.

Plus, DIY centerpieces can change with your mood or season. They’re affordable, customizable, and a fun way to express your personal style.

14. Add a Touch of Vintage Charm

Vintage-inspired centerpieces add character and nostalgia to your space. Use antique pitchers, old teapots, or vintage trays as your base. Fill them with flowers or candles for a soft, timeless appeal.

Mixing vintage pieces with modern decor creates a balanced, eclectic look that feels both cozy and elegant. It’s a great way to showcase your personality through your home styling.

15. Keep It Simple with Everyday Elegance

Sometimes, all you need is a clean and simple arrangement. A glass vase with greenery or a small bowl with decorative stones can make your table feel polished without going overboard.

The beauty of simplicity lies in its ease — it suits any season, complements any decor, and always looks effortlessly stylish.
